Job Details

The Staff Physical Therapist is responsible for the evaluation, treatment, and discharge planning of all patients referred for their services. The Physical Therapist is an integral healthcare provider accountable for assisting patients to reach their highest level of function. The Staff Level I Therapist will uphold the mission, vision, and values of Jefferson Health and work in conjunction with other healthcare professionals to coordinate treatment plans and care.

Essential Functions
  • Provide therapy evaluations, treatment planning, interventions, and discharge planning for a full patient caseload across various settings such as acute care, skilled facilities, rehab, and outpatient.
  • Participate in student education and contribute to teaching as a novice clinician.
  • Plan, organize, and deliver treatment programs to aid patient recovery and rehabilitation.
  • Utilize appropriate tools and techniques to administer safe therapeutic interventions and training for patients and families.
  • Record and document patient health progress, therapeutic interventions, daily treatments, evaluations, and discharge summaries.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s, Master’s, or Doctoral Degree from an accredited Physical Therapy Program.
  • 0-2 Years of Clinical Practice required; 1 Year preferred.
  • Valid state license in Physical Therapy.
  • CPR certification (American Heart Association for Healthcare Providers, BLS).

About Jefferson

Jefferson, located in the greater Philadelphia region, Lehigh Valley, Northeastern Pennsylvania, and southern New Jersey, is reimagining healthcare and higher education. With over 65,000 staff, Jefferson provides high-quality clinical care, community health, education, and research. Jefferson Health serves millions annually across 32 hospital campuses and over 700 outpatient locations. Jefferson is committed to equal opportunity employment.
